Understanding Privacy Settings
Most social media platforms and online services offer privacy settings that allow you to customize who can view your content. These settings range from public access to highly restricted views visible only to specific friends or groups.
How to Adjust Privacy Settings
Follow these general steps to control your online content visibility:
- Log into your account on the platform you want to manage.
- Navigate to the privacy or settings menu. This is usually found in your profile or account section.
- Look for options labeled “Privacy,” “Audience,” or “Content Visibility.”
- Choose your preferred setting, such as “Friends only,” “Private,” or “Custom.”
- Save your changes to update your privacy preferences.
Best Practices for Privacy Control
To ensure your content remains private or visible only to intended audiences, consider these tips:
- Regularly review your privacy settings, as platforms often update their policies.
- Limit the amount of personal information you share publicly.
- Use the audience selector for individual posts or albums to restrict access.
- Be cautious when accepting connection requests or sharing content with unknown users.
